Haynes: 6 Teams Contacted Blazers UFA G Jamal Crawford On July 1
Chris Haynes of CSNNW.com reports that the Boston Celtics, Indiana Pacers, Los Angeles Clippers, Philadelphia 76ers and Phoenix Suns contacted Portland Trail Blazers unrestricted free agent guard Jamal Crawford on July 1, the day that 2012 NBA free agency opened. Haynes added later on Twitter that the Minnesota Timberwolves also contacted Crawford.
Crawford decided not to pick up his player option for the 2012-13 season and said that he is seeking a multi-year contract offer after spending one season with the Blazers.
Crawford, 32, averaged 14.0 points, 3.2 assists and 2.0 rebounds in 26.9 minutes for the Blazers last season.
